What Features Are Essential in the Best Oven for Baking Cupcakes?
When searching for the best oven for baking cupcakes in the Philippines, certain features are essential to ensure perfect results.
- Even Heat Distribution: An oven that provides consistent and even heat is crucial for baking cupcakes, as this helps to avoid uneven rising and browning. Look for models with good insulation and multiple heating elements to achieve this balance.
- Temperature Control: Precise temperature control is necessary for baking delicate items like cupcakes, which require specific heat settings. Ovens with digital displays and accurate thermostats allow bakers to monitor and adjust the temperature effectively.
- Size and Capacity: The size of the oven should accommodate multiple cupcake trays at once, which is especially important for those who bake in bulk. Consider ovens that have enough interior space to hold standard cupcake pans without crowding.
- Convection Feature: A convection oven circulates hot air, promoting even baking and reducing baking times. This feature is particularly beneficial for achieving a uniform texture and color in cupcakes.
- Easy Cleaning: A self-cleaning option or a non-stick interior can save time and effort in maintaining the oven. Since baking can be messy, having an oven that is easy to clean helps keep the kitchen tidy.
- Multiple Rack Positions: Ovens that offer adjustable rack positions allow for flexibility when baking different recipes simultaneously. This feature enables bakers to optimize space and accommodate various baking needs.
- Timer Function: An integrated timer helps bakers keep track of baking times to ensure that cupcakes do not overcook. This function is particularly useful for those who may step away from the oven while baking.
Which Types of Ovens Are Best Suited for Baking Cupcakes?
When it comes to baking cupcakes, several types of ovens can yield excellent results, especially in the Philippines.
- Conventional Oven: A conventional oven is a popular choice for baking cupcakes due to its even heat distribution and reliability.
- Convection Oven: A convection oven utilizes a fan to circulate hot air, ensuring that cupcakes bake evenly and rise well.
- Toaster Oven: A toaster oven is a compact option that can be ideal for small batches of cupcakes, offering convenience and versatility.
- Electric Oven: Electric ovens provide consistent baking temperatures, making them suitable for achieving perfectly baked cupcakes.
- Gas Oven: Gas ovens can be more affordable to operate and provide a moist heat that can enhance the texture of baked goods like cupcakes.
Conventional Oven: This type of oven is a staple in many kitchens and is well-suited for baking cupcakes. It typically has heating elements at the top and bottom, which create a stable baking environment. This allows for even cooking and consistent results, making it a reliable choice for novice and experienced bakers alike.
Convection Oven: The convection oven is an advanced option that comes with a built-in fan to circulate the hot air inside. This feature promotes even baking and can reduce baking times, which is beneficial for achieving a perfectly risen cupcake. Additionally, the consistent airflow helps to prevent hot spots, ensuring that every cupcake bakes uniformly.
Toaster Oven: For those with limited kitchen space or who bake in smaller quantities, a toaster oven can be a great alternative. It heats up quickly and is energy-efficient, making it perfect for whipping up a quick batch of cupcakes. While it may not hold as many cupcakes as larger ovens, it can still deliver excellent results for smaller baking projects.
Electric Oven: Known for their ease of use, electric ovens provide a steady temperature that is crucial for baking. They often come with features like timers and temperature controls that help ensure that cupcakes are baked to perfection. The consistent heating helps achieve that desirable golden brown top and moist crumb.
Gas Oven: Gas ovens are favored by many bakers for their ability to provide moist heat, which can be advantageous when baking cupcakes. This moisture can contribute to a softer texture, resulting in deliciously fluffy cupcakes. Additionally, they tend to heat up quickly and can be more cost-effective in terms of energy consumption.
How Does a Convection Oven Compare to a Conventional Oven for Cupcake Baking?
| Aspect | Convection Oven | Conventional Oven |
|---|---|---|
| Baking Time | Bakes faster due to hot air circulation, reducing baking time by about 25%. | Takes longer to bake as heat is distributed less efficiently, leading to longer baking times. |
| Temperature Distribution | Even temperature distribution allows for uniform baking, reducing the risk of hot spots. | Temperature can be uneven; may require rotating trays midway through baking. |
| Moisture Retention | Can lead to drier results if not monitored, as the circulating air can cause moisture loss. | Typically retains moisture better, resulting in softer cupcakes if baked correctly. |
| Ease of Use | Generally user-friendly with preset settings for various types of baking. | May require more manual adjustments and monitoring to achieve desired results. |
| Energy Efficiency | Generally more energy-efficient, as they bake faster and at lower temperatures. | Less energy-efficient, as they take longer to bake, leading to higher energy consumption. |
| Cost | Typically more expensive due to advanced technology and features. | Usually less expensive, but may require more energy costs over time. |
| Best Use Cases for Each Oven Type | Ideal for baking multiple batches at once or for items requiring even cooking. | Great for beginners or for baking small batches with a focus on moisture retention. |
What Price Ranges Can You Expect for Quality Baking Ovens in the Philippines?
The price ranges for quality baking ovens in the Philippines can vary significantly based on brand, features, and capacity.
- Budget Ovens (₱5,000 – ₱15,000): These ovens are typically smaller and may come with basic functions, making them suitable for home bakers who are just starting out. They often include features such as multiple cooking settings, but may lack advanced temperature control or even heat distribution.
- Mid-Range Ovens (₱15,000 – ₱35,000): Mid-range ovens offer better build quality and more features, such as convection settings and digital controls. They are ideal for serious home bakers and small bakeries, providing consistent results with improved temperature management and larger capacity for multiple trays.
- High-End Ovens (₱35,000 and above): These ovens are designed for professional use, featuring advanced technology like steam injection, precise temperature control, and high-capacity racks. They deliver exceptional baking results and are built to withstand heavy usage, making them a worthwhile investment for dedicated bakers or commercial establishments.
- Specialty Ovens (₱20,000 – ₱50,000): Specialty ovens, such as those designed specifically for baking cupcakes, often include custom features like adjustable humidity settings and baking modes that enhance the baking process. These ovens may also have unique designs that cater to specific baking needs, ensuring that you achieve the desired texture and flavor for your cupcakes.

What Factors Should You Consider When Choosing an Oven for Baking Cupcakes?
When choosing an oven for baking cupcakes, several factors should be taken into consideration to ensure the best results.
- Size: The size of the oven is crucial, especially if you plan to bake large batches of cupcakes. A larger oven will allow more trays to be accommodated at once, resulting in quicker baking times and efficiency.
- Type of Oven: Different types of ovens, such as conventional, convection, and toaster ovens, have varying heat distribution methods. Convection ovens, for instance, circulate hot air for even baking, making them ideal for cupcakes, while conventional ovens may require more rotation of trays for uniform results.
- Temperature Control: Precise temperature control is essential for baking cupcakes as even slight variations can affect the texture and rise. Look for ovens that offer accurate temperature settings and even heat distribution to achieve perfect cupcakes consistently.
- Heating Elements: The number and type of heating elements can impact how well an oven bakes. Ovens with both top and bottom heating elements provide better baking conditions, while those with only one may lead to uneven baking.
- Energy Efficiency: Energy-efficient ovens not only help reduce electricity bills but also offer better performance. Consider models that have good insulation and energy ratings to ensure you are making a sustainable choice.
- Features and Accessories: Additional features like timers, automatic shut-off, and programmable settings can enhance your baking experience. Accessories such as multiple racks or baking trays specifically designed for cupcakes can also be beneficial.
